POTSDAM, NY (01/17/2017)(readMedia)-- Community Performance Series will present Casa Mañana Theatre's family production of "A Year with Frog & Toad" on Saturday, Feb. 18 at 3 p.m., in the Sara M. Snell Music Theatre at SUNY Potsdam's Crane School of Music. Ticket prices are only $5 for students and $10 for adults.

A hit on Broadway, "A Year with Frog and Toad" was nominated for three Tony Awards, including Best Musical. Based on Arnold Lobel's beloved children's books and featuring a jazzy, upbeat score that bubbles with melody and wit, the show is an inventive, exuberant and enchanting experience for the whole family.

"We are so excited to be presenting Casa Mañana Theatre's production of 'A Year with Frog & Toad.' This amazing musical brings life to the storybook characters, creating a wonderfully fun experience for the whole family," said CPS Education Coordinator Patti Mason.

Educational performances for area school districts will also be offered on Feb. 17, as part of the CPS Meet the Arts Series. "A Year with Frog & Toad" is recommended for children between the ages of four and 10.

This whimsical musical follows two great friends -- the cheerful, popular Frog and the curmudgeonly Toad -- through four fun-filled seasons, meeting new friends like Turtle, Squirrel, Man Bird, Lady Bird and Father, Mother and Young Frog. Waking from hibernation in the spring, Frog and Toad plant gardens, swim, rake leaves, go sledding and learn life lessons along the way. The two best friends celebrate and rejoice in their differences that make them unique and special. Part vaudeville, part make believe and all charm, "A Year with Frog and Toad" tells the story of a friendship that endures, weathering all seasons.

Founded in 1816, The State University of New York at Potsdam is one of only three arts campuses in the entire SUNY system. SUNY Potsdam's arts curriculum offers the full palette: music, theatre, dance, fine arts and creative writing.
